Javascript must be enabled for the correct page display
(303) 377-8662
Menu
Home
Meet Dr. Croghan
Keenesburg Office
Office
Our Practice
Services
New Patients
Reviews
Contact Us
Patient Education
Educational Videos
Cosmetic & General Dentistry
Emergency Care
Endodontics
Implant Dentistry
Oral Health
Oral Hygiene
Oral Surgery
Orthodontics
Pediatric Dentistry
Periodontal Therapy
Technology
Digital Library
Blog
≪ First
< Prev
1
2
3
4
5
6
7
8
≪ First
< Prev
...
6
7
8